Freegal is a downloadable music service from your library. For Brentwood residents, all you need is your library card number. Freegal offers access to about 3 million songs, including Sony Music’s catalog of legendary artists. In total, the collection is comprised of music from over 10,000 labels with music that originates in over 60 countries. There is no software to download, and there are no digital rights management (DRM) restrictions. Access to Freegal is limited to patrons of subscribing libraries.

Follow steps below to download songs to a Smartphone or Tablet.

1. Download and install the Freegal Music App from the Apple App Store or Google Play.

2. Open the Freegal Music App. The first time you open it you’ll need to log in.

3. Enter zip code in the search box to find Brentwood Public Library. Then enter your library card number.

4. Search for music by using the search button in the upper right hand corner or tapping on the Browse button at the bottom.

5. To download a song, tap on the arrow to the right of the song.

6. To listen to songs that you’ve downloaded tap on more and then My Music.
